Children's Healthcare of Atlanta is seeking a fellowship-trained Pediatric Sports Medicine Surgeon to join a top-ranked orthopedic program.
The role involves call responsibility and the opportunity to build a strong pediatric sports medicine and trauma practice within a team of 15 surgeons.
The organization ranks No. 1 in orthopedic surgery volumes for kids and teens in the country and performs more spinal fusion surgeries than any other pediatric hospital.
